Gold Price Projections: Goldman Sachs’ Inflation Hedge View

Goldman Sachs frames gold as a targeted inflation hedge. In its price projections, the bank points to higher inflation and geopolitical risk as likely upward drivers for gold demand. The Future of Gold: Goldman Sachs’ Price Projections argues that when real yields fall, gold tends to rise. For context, during the post-2008 policy era, gold climbed to near $1,900 in 2011 amid inflation worries and heavy quantitative easing, showing how safe-haven flows respond to policy shocks.

Linking gold to broader market forecasts helps investors balance risk. Stock Market Predictions: What Investors Need to Know notes likely volatility in equities, especially when tech and renewables surge and policy shifts occur. A modest gold allocation—commonly 5–10% of a portfolio—can reduce overall drawdown during equity sell-offs. Practical options include physical gold, exchange-traded funds, or a small position in gold miners to gain leveraged exposure.

Preparing for Economic Uncertainty: Long-Term Strategies means setting clear rules and staying informed. Check inflation data monthly and review your gold share quarterly. Specific steps: (1) decide target allocation, (2) choose vehicle (ETF or bullion), (3) set rebalancing triggers tied to CPI or portfolio drift, and (4) follow Goldman Sachs updates for shifts in their projections. These steps make gold a usable hedge, not just a headline play.

Balancing Risk and Return with Diversified Portfolios

Diversifying your portfolio is a proven strategy to balance risk and return, especially in unpredictable markets. By spreading investments across various asset classes—such as stocks, bonds, and commodities—you reduce the impact of any single downturn. For example, while the stock market may face volatility due to geopolitical tensions or economic shifts, gold often acts as a safe haven, appreciating in value and offsetting losses elsewhere. This mix helps stabilize returns over time without sacrificing growth potential.

Goldman Sachs highlights technology and renewable energy sectors as promising growth areas amid market fluctuations. Incorporating stocks from these industries can enhance your portfolio’s upside while managing risk. However, it’s important not to over-concentrate in one sector, as rapid changes could lead to sharp declines. Combining these equities with fixed-income products and commodities like gold creates a well-rounded approach that captures gains in bullish phases and cushions during downturns.

Staying informed is key to maintaining a balanced portfolio. Regularly reviewing market forecasts and policy developments—such as taxation or trade adjustments—allows you to adjust your allocations proactively. Practical steps include setting a monthly reminder to evaluate your holdings, consulting with a financial advisor, and using technology tools that provide real-time analytics. These actions empower you to respond swiftly to market changes, preserving your portfolio’s health.

To implement diversification effectively, consider these tips:
– Allocate investments across at least three different asset classes.
– Rebalance your portfolio periodically to maintain target risk levels.
– Include assets like gold that historically counterbalance stock market dips.
– Use technology platforms to monitor sector trends and adjust accordingly.

This balanced approach helps you navigate uncertainty with confidence, aiming for steady returns while protecting against significant losses.

FAQ

FAQ for Navigating the Stock Market: Key Insights and Predictions for Savvy Investors

Question: What are the main stock market predictions investors should watch right now?
Answer: Analysts expect continued volatility driven by both domestic and global factors. Key drivers include economic data, central bank moves, geopolitical events, and policy changes. Technology and renewable energy sectors are highlighted for growth because of rapid innovation and sustainability initiatives, so staying informed about developments in those areas can uncover opportunities.

Question: How should I respond to market volatility in my portfolio?
Answer: Focus on your investment goals and time horizon. Reassess your risk tolerance and maintain diversification across asset classes. Use volatility as an opportunity to review and rebalance rather than make impulsive decisions. If you are unsure, consult a financial advisor who can help align responses with your objectives.

Question: Is gold still a good hedge against uncertainty?
Answer: Gold often gains demand during market instability, inflationary periods, or geopolitical tension. Forecasts suggest price pressure could rise under those conditions, making gold a potential safe haven. Consider gold as part of a diversified strategy to help protect purchasing power and reduce overall portfolio volatility, while keeping position sizes realistic relative to your goals.

Question: How might changes in government policy affect my investments?
Answer: Policy shifts on taxation, trade, and regulation can change sector competitiveness and profitability. For example, agriculture and manufacturing may benefit from certain trade or subsidy changes, while other sectors could face higher compliance costs. Monitor policy announcements and be prepared to adjust allocations or pursue opportunities that emerge from regulatory shifts.

Question: What mix of assets should I consider for future resilience?
Answer: There is no one size fits all mix. A balanced approach typically includes equities for growth, fixed income for income and stability, and commodities or alternatives for inflation protection. Tailor allocations to your risk tolerance, time horizon, and financial goals, and rebalance periodically to maintain your intended exposure.

Question: How often should I review market research and reports?
Answer: Routine review is important. Allocating time weekly to scan major reports and significant market news helps you stay current without overreacting to short term noise. Schedule deeper reviews quarterly or when your personal circumstances change.

Question: How can technology improve my investing outcomes?
Answer: Advanced analytics, robo advisors, and platforms with real time data can enhance decision making, streamline portfolio management, and reduce costs. Use tools that fit your skill level and strategy. Automated rebalancing and tax loss harvesting features can be especially useful for long term investors.

Question: What long term strategies help prepare for economic uncertainty?
Answer: Maintain diversification, build an emergency cash buffer, and focus on investments aligned with your long term goals. Continue learning about market dynamics and resist the urge to chase short term trends. Consistent contributions and disciplined rebalancing support resilience over time.

Question: When should I consider adjusting exposure to growth sectors like technology and renewables?
Answer: Consider adjusting when valuations diverge significantly from fundamentals, when company specific or sector risks change, or when your personal objectives shift. Watch for earnings trends, policy incentives, and technological adoption rates. Incremental changes and staged entries or exits reduce timing risk.

Question: How can I incorporate Goldman Sachs insights without following them blindly?
Answer: Treat institutional forecasts as one input among many. Use their sector and macro views to inform hypotheses, then conduct your own due diligence on valuations, cash flows, and risk factors. Combine third party analysis with your personal plan and professional advice to make decisions that suit your situation.

Question: What practical first steps should new investors take based on these insights?
Answer: Start by defining goals, timeline, and risk tolerance. Build a diversified core portfolio, consider small allocations to hedges like gold, and explore exposure to growth sectors through diversified funds if you lack time for individual stock research. Set regular review intervals and use technology to simplify monitoring and rebalancing.

Question: Where can I get trusted updates and further reading?
Answer: Follow reputable financial institutions and independent research providers for regular market commentary. Subscribe to periodic reports and use reliable real time data platforms. For personalized guidance, consult a licensed financial advisor.
